In 1848, the British East India Company, having lost its monopoly on the tea trade, engaged Robert Fortune, a Scottish gardener, botanist, and plant hunter, to make a clandestine trip into the interior of China-territory forbidden to foreigners-to steal the closely guarded secrets of tea horticulture and manufacturing. There is in this slim treatise one message given in 1921, exactly one hundred years ago, which if followed may well have limited today's pandemic of diabetes.
The aphorisms, selected by the author, an ex-Joslin Fellow, are from the writings of Elliott Proctor Joslin, the founder of the Joslin Diabetes Centre in Boston and one of the greatest diabetes specialists of the twentieth century.
